MV Drive 3.3 kV, 40,000 HP

The TMdrive-70 (TM-70) from TM GE is a high-power, water-cooled, precise and rugged fully digitalized vector controlled three-level pulse width modulated (PWM) induction and synchronous motor drive system.

The TM-70 uses the very latest but proven power switching technology, the injection enhanced gate transistor (IEGT). The IEGT is a voltage-switched power device with low on-state voltage and high-speed switching.

Flexible arrangement of converter, inverter, and cooling units gives high-power density and a very small required floor space and lower installation costs.

Applications
The high-power TM-70 can be used in many applications, including:

  • Precision-controlled processes with high dynamic performance requirements such as large metal mill main drives.
  • Large fan and pumping and compressor applications. The TM-70 provides accurate speed control and high efficiency while eliminating the need for high maintenance mechanical flow control devices.
  • Grinding mills with high overloads and impact loads.
  • Mine hoists, with high overloads and overhauling loads.

General Specifications

The TM-70 drive includes a fully digitalized vector controlled three-level pulse width modulated (PWM) inverter and the choice of either an active regenerative AC-to-DC converter or a diode converter.

  • Power levels 5000 kVA to 40,000 kVA at 3300 output volts (any output voltage through output matching transformer)
  • Low harmonic distortion to the power system – meets IEEE-519-1992 guidelines with the available IEGT active, regenerative power converter.
  • More economical diode AC-to-DC power conversion with 12 and 24 pulse configurations to supply non-regenerative loads such as fans or pumps.
  • Induction or synchronous motor compatibility.
  • Uses the TM GE family common control platform, including PP7 microprocessor, control I/O, and the TM GE Control System Toolbox.
TM-70 power conversion components include:
  • TMdrive-70 inverters (8,000 and 10,000 frames) that can be paralleled up to 40,000 kVA capacity.
  • TMdrive-D70 diode non-regenerative AC-to-DC converters (8,000 frame) that can be configured in 12 or 24 pulse arrangements.
  • TMdrive-P70 regenerative AC-to-DC converters (8,000 and 10,000 frames) that can be paralleled in combination with inverters up to 40,000 kVA capacity.

TMdrive-70 (3.3 kV) Features and Benefits
Design Feature Customer Benefit
IEGT power switch technology in the inverter and regenerative converter power bridges
  • High-speed switching coupled with the three-level power bridge delivers a smooth sine wave to the motor and power system
  • Low on-state IEGT voltage yields high efficiency

High-Speed Switching
The IEGT is switched at a rate of 500 Hz, even at power levels up to 10,000 kVA
Motor and Power System Friendly
Higher chopping frequency lowers the torque ripple in the motor and load, and harmonics are fed back into the power system.

Low power Gate Drive signals
used to turn IEGTs on and off.
Low power level voltage switched gate circuit has far fewer components than IGCT current-controlled gate, increasing inherent reliability

Frequency Modulation Control (not traditional PWM) power switching scheme and three-level power bridge control Harmonics fed back into the power system are reduced to less than IEEE-519-1992 recommendations with no filters

Water-cooling technology for the power bridge Reduced footprint, saving valuable factory floor space

Modular design of power bridge, with each phase leg having its own set of quick disconnects Minimizes maintenance time

Control cards common to the TMdrive family Reduces required spares and increases spares' availability
